ChEBI Name rubinaphthin A methyl ester
ChEBI ID CHEBI:69514
Definition A member of the class of naphthols that is naphthalen-1-ol substituted by a β-D-glucopyranosyloxy residue at position 4 and a methoxycarbonyl group at position 2. It has been isolated from the roots of Rubia yunnanensis.
